Let&#8217;s delve into this question and explore the factors at play.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Is there a housing bubble in 2022?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>As of now, there is no definitive evidence to suggest the existence of a housing bubble in 2022. While home prices have risen significantly in many areas, several key factors differentiate the current market from previous housing bubbles.<\/p>\n<p>The first differentiating factor is lending practices. After the 2008 housing crisis, regulations were put in place to tighten lending standards. Today, banks and mortgage lenders are more cautious about approving loans and have stricter criteria that borrowers must meet before qualifying. This helps prevent the kind of reckless lending that contributed to the previous housing bubble.<\/p>\n<p>Another factor is supply and demand dynamics. In many regions, there is a shortage of housing inventory, leading to increased competition among buyers. When demand exceeds supply, prices naturally rise. While this can result in inflated prices, it does not necessarily indicate a housing bubble.<\/p>\n<p>Furthermore, historically low interest rates have also supported the housing market. Central banks worldwide have maintained low interest rates to stimulate economic growth. These low rates make mortgages more affordable, driving demand for housing. However, if interest rates were to rise sharply, it could potentially impact the market and lead to a potential bubble.<\/p>\n<p>However, it is important to note that real estate markets are highly localized, and the situation can vary significantly from one area to another. While some cities may experience soaring prices due to local factors, it does not automatically imply a national housing bubble.<\/p>\n<div id=\"ez-toc-container\" class=\"ez-toc-v2_0_62 counter-hierarchy ez-toc-counter ez-toc-grey ez-toc-container-direction\">\n<div class=\"ez-toc-title-container\">\n<p class=\"ez-toc-title \" >Table of Contents<\/p>\n<span class=\"ez-toc-title-toggle\"><a href=\"#\" class=\"ez-toc-pull-right ez-toc-btn ez-toc-btn-xs ez-toc-btn-default ez-toc-toggle\" aria-label=\"Toggle Table of Content\"><span class=\"ez-toc-js-icon-con\"><span class=\"\"><span class=\"eztoc-hide\" style=\"display:none;\">Toggle<\/span><span class=\"ez-toc-icon-toggle-span\"><svg style=\"fill: #999;color:#999\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\" class=\"list-377408\" width=\"20px\" height=\"20px\" viewBox=\"0 0 24 24\" fill=\"none\"><path d=\"M6 6H4v2h2V6zm14 0H8v2h12V6zM4 11h2v2H4v-2zm16 0H8v2h12v-2zM4 16h2v2H4v-2zm16 0H8v2h12v-2z\" fill=\"currentColor\"><\/path><\/svg><svg style=\"fill: #999;color:#999\" class=\"arrow-unsorted-368013\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\" width=\"10px\" height=\"10px\" viewBox=\"0 0 24 24\" version=\"1.2\" baseProfile=\"tiny\"><path d=\"M18.2 9.3l-6.2-6.3-6.2 6.3c-.2.2-.3.4-.3.7s.1.5.3.7c.2.2.4.3.7.3h11c.3 0 .5-.1.7-.3.2-.2.3-.5.3-.7s-.1-.5-.3-.7zM5.8 14.7l6.2 6.3 6.2-6.3c.2-.2.3-.5.3-.7s-.1-.5-.3-.7c-.2-.2-.4-.3-.7-.3h-11c-.3 0-.5.1-.7.3-.2.2-.3.5-.3.7s.1.5.3.7z\"\/><\/svg><\/span><\/span><\/span><\/a><\/span><\/div>\n<nav><ul class='ez-toc-list ez-toc-list-level-1 ' ><li class='ez-toc-page-1 ez-toc-heading-level-3'><a class=\"ez-toc-link ez-toc-heading-1\" href=\"https:\/\/namso-gen.co\/blog\/is-there-a-housing-bubble-in-2022\/#FAQs\" title=\"FAQs:\">FAQs:<\/a><\/li><li class='ez-toc-page-1 ez-toc-heading-level-3'><a class=\"ez-toc-link ez-toc-heading-2\" href=\"https:\/\/namso-gen.co\/blog\/is-there-a-housing-bubble-in-2022\/#1_What_defines_a_housing_bubble\" title=\"1. What defines a housing bubble?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nA housing bubble occurs when property prices rise rapidly driven by speculative demand, eventually unsustainable, and followed by a sharp decline.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"2_What_happened_during_the_2008_housing_bubble\"><\/span>2. What happened during the 2008 housing bubble?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nThe 2008 housing bubble was characterized by the subprime mortgage crisis, where lenders provided mortgages to borrowers with poor creditworthiness. Eventually, a wave of defaults led to a collapse of mortgage-backed securities, triggering a global financial crisis.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"3_Are_current_lending_standards_tougher_than_before\"><\/span>3. Are current lending standards tougher than before?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nYes, regulations have been tightened, and lending standards are now stricter compared to the pre-2008 crisis era. Banks and mortgage lenders now require more substantial down payments, thorough income verification, and higher credit scores.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"4_Could_a_sudden_increase_in_interest_rates_cause_a_housing_bubble\"><\/span>4. Could a sudden increase in interest rates cause a housing bubble?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nYes, if interest rates were to rise significantly, it could impact the affordability of mortgages and potentially lead to a decline in housing demand. This could result in a burst of a possible housing bubble.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"5_What_role_does_supply_and_demand_play_in_the_housing_market\"><\/span>5. What role does supply and demand play in the housing market?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nSupply and demand dynamics are crucial factors in determining property prices. When demand exceeds supply, prices tend to rise. Conversely, an oversupply of properties can lead to price declines.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"6_Are_there_indicators_that_suggest_a_housing_bubble_is_forming\"><\/span>6. Are there indicators that suggest a housing bubble is forming?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nSome indicators to watch for include rapid price increases over a short period, an increase in speculative buying, excessive household debt, and a surge in housing construction.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"7_Could_a_localized_housing_bubble_impact_the_national_market\"><\/span>7. Could a localized housing bubble impact the national market?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nWhile a localized housing bubble can impact the immediate area, its effect on the national market is limited unless it spreads to other regions and causes wider economic repercussions.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"8_Is_real_estate_a_safe_investment\"><\/span>8. Is real estate a safe investment?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nReal estate has often proven to be a sound long-term investment option. However, it is crucial to conduct thorough research, analyze market conditions, and consider factors such as location, supply and demand, and economic stability before investing.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"9_What_should_potential_homebuyers_consider_in_the_current_market\"><\/span>9. What should potential homebuyers consider in the current market?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nPotential homebuyers should carefully evaluate their financial situation, assess their long-term housing needs, and consider factors such as mortgage affordability and price trends in their desired location.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"10_Will_the_housing_market_crash_soon\"><\/span>10. Will the housing market crash soon?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nWhile it is impossible to predict the future with certainty, as of now, there is no strong evidence or indicators suggesting an impending housing market crash.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"11_How_can_policymakers_prevent_a_potential_housing_bubble\"><\/span>11. How can policymakers prevent a potential housing bubble?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nPolicymakers can monitor lending practices, implement regulations to prevent risky lending behavior, promote affordable housing initiatives, and consider macroprudential measures to cool down the market if necessary.<\/p>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"12_What_lessons_have_been_learned_from_past_housing_bubbles\"><\/span>12. What lessons have been learned from past housing bubbles?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>\nThe 2008 housing crisis taught us the importance of prudent lending practices, regulatory oversight, and the need to carefully monitor the housing market to identify and address potential risks.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Is there a housing bubble in 2022?
